当前位置: 首页 > 新闻资讯 > 应用攻略 > iphone怎么查看通话记录时长_苹果手机查询最近通话详情【解析】

iphone怎么查看通话记录时长_苹果手机查询最近通话详情【解析】

2026年03月20日 08:00 转载 来源:php中文网 浏览:0 次
可通过五种方法查询iPhone通话时长:一、在电话App最近记录中查看带钟表图标的时长显示或滑动查详情;二、检查设置→电话中“显示最后通话”是否开启并刷新;三、用快捷指令获取并筛选“持续时间>0秒”的通话记录;四、通过运营商短信账单(如移动发CXH至10086)获取原始时长数据;五、连接Mac用控制台搜索CallHistory日志中的durationSeconds字段。

iphone怎么查看通话记录时长_苹果手机查询最近通话详情【解析】

如果您在iPhone上希望了解某次通话的具体持续时间,但发现通话记录中仅显示号码、时间与方向(呼入/呼出),未直接显示时长,则可能是由于系统默认不展示该字段或通话本身未成功建立连接。以下是多种可行的查询方法:

一、通过“电话”App内置通话记录查看

iPhone原生“电话”App在部分通话条目右侧会直接显示绿色或灰色数字,代表该次通话的持续秒数或分钟数;但该显示依赖于运营商是否向iOS回传了准确的时长数据,且仅对已接通并挂断的通话生效。

1、打开iPhone上的电话App。

2、点击底部最近标签页。

3、在通话列表中,查找带有小钟表图标和数字的条目(如“1m 24s”),该数字即为本次通话时长。

4、若未显示时长,可尝试向左滑动该条目,查看是否出现“详情”选项并点击进入。

二、通过“设置”中启用通话记录详细信息

iOS系统未提供独立开关控制通话时长显示,但部分运营商配置或系统版本更新后,需确保蜂窝网络与通话日志同步功能正常,才能接收完整元数据。

1、进入设置 → 电话

2、向下滚动,确认“显示最后通话”已开启(该选项影响历史条目可见性,间接影响时长加载)。

3、返回主屏幕,重新打开“电话”App并下拉刷新最近通话列表。

三、使用“快捷指令”自动化提取通话时长

当原生界面无法稳定显示时长时,可通过“快捷指令”App调用系统日志接口获取更完整的通话元数据,包括开始时间、结束时间及计算得出的持续时长。

1、在App Store中下载并安装快捷指令App(如尚未预装)。

2、打开App,点击右上角+新建快捷指令。

'>海螺语音
海螺语音

海螺AI推出的AI语音生成工具,支持多种语种、情绪和效果。

下载

3、点击添加操作 → 搜索“通话记录” → 选择“获取最近通话”

4、添加后续操作:“筛选” → 条件设为“持续时间 > 0 秒”,再添加“显示结果”。

5、运行该快捷指令,系统将列出所有含有效时长的通话,并显示精确到秒的数值。

四、通过运营商短信账单核对

所有已计费通话均会被运营商记录并生成原始话单,其中明确包含起始时间、结束时间与时长字段;该数据不受iOS界面限制,具备最高可信度。

1、拨打您所属运营商的服务热线(如中国移动10086、中国联通10010、中国电信10000),按语音提示转人工或查询账单。

2、发送指定短信指令至运营商端口:例如中国移动用户可发送“CXH”至10086,获取近3天已结清通话详单。

3、查收回复短信,每条记录末尾均标注“时长:XX秒”或“XX分XX秒”。

五、连接Mac使用“控制台”应用诊断系统日志

当怀疑通话时长数据未被正确写入本地数据库时,可借助macOS“控制台”App实时捕获iOS设备通过USB同步传输的通信日志,从中检索CallHistory相关条目。

1、使用原装Lightning或USB-C线将iPhone连接至Mac。

2、在Mac上打开控制台(Console)App(位于“其他”文件夹内)。

3、在左侧边栏选择您的iPhone设备,在搜索栏输入"CallHistory"或"duration"

4、筛选时间范围为最近一次通话发生时段,查找含"durationSeconds="字段的日志行,其后数值即为该次通话秒数。

文章标签: